History
On the 24 July 2024 the former Minister for Agriculture and Rural Development Jan Krzysztof Ardanowski joined Kukiz'15's parliamentary circle, after having left the Law and Justice party a day earlier.[1] Ardanowski subsequently founded the Freedom and Prosperity party which was formally registered on 19 September 2024.[2]
The party aims to become a big tent option for the centre-right, believing that the biggest right wing opposition party Law and Justice has lost its coalition-making abilities.[3] Ardanowski compared his goals to that of U.S. President Ronald Reagan stating he was making a right-winged tent big enough for every right-winged movement.[4]
